Q: In what year was the first accessibility standard published?

A: 1961

In 1961 the American Standards Association, later known as the American National Standards Institute (ANSI), published the first accessibility standard which was titled Making Buildings Accessible to and Usable by the Physically Handicapped. By 1973, forty-nine states had adapted accessibility legislation..
